Telegram

Telegram radiates as a more secure substitute than WhatsApp. The social media app all the time upgrades its reviews for brands’ pages too. The messaging app offers sustain and group potential. The number of monthly telegram users as of 2019 is 300 million people worldwide. In 2020, the telegram announced that it had reached 400 million monthly active users.

Twitter

Twitter is more popular with millenary than Gen-Z. Users spend an average of 5 hours per month on Twitter. 22% of users are American. 38% of Twitter users are between 25-32 years old. Almost 50% of Twitter users are also using TikTok.
